Some ideas about general workflow management architectures

Overall architecture and control flow, Ewa Deelman, Ian Foster, Carl Kesselman, Reagan Moore, Sanjay Ranka,  GriPhyN technical report 2004-24, December 2003
                This technical report gives an overview of a new architecture being discussed within GriPhyN. This architecture formalizes the workflow generation, refinement and execution processes as graph manipulation (editing) processes.

Types of Editors and Specifications, James Blythe, Richard Cavanaugh, Ewa Deelman, Ian Foster, Seung-Hye Jang, Carl Kesselman, Keith Marzullo, Reagan Moore, Valerie Taylor, Xianan Zhang,  GriPhyN technical report 2004-23, December 2003
    This report describes the editors that can modify the scientific workflows developed within GriPhyN.
